It pays off to invest in energy efficiency of your home

Pristina, 4 May - As part of Europe Day 2010 activities, the EC Liaison Office launched the Public Awareness Campaign on the importance and benefits of energy efficiency and renewable energy sources with the series of TV, radio, and print advertisements. A journalist competition was launched last week as part of the energy efficiency project.

The EU-funded campaign, which is supporting the Ministry of Energy and Mining in awareness-raising, will help the general public understand how energy efficiency and renewable energy sources can make people live more comfortably and affordably, while also protecting the environment and reducing global warming. 

Renzo Daviddi, the Head of the EC Liaison Office said: "Energy efficiency is the main concern in the European Union. All Member States have committed to reduce their CO2 emissions in a bid to reduce global warming, save the environment, and reduce energy dependency. We are supporting Kosovo to come closer to joining these endeavours."

In Kosovo, the construction activity is intensive. However, buildings are constructed with little or no consideration for their energy efficiency performance. With buildings accounting for 40% of the energy demand, the building sector is key in addressing the challenges of reducing energy consumption and cut down of the CO2 emissions.

The EC Liaison Office is also running two related projects: one on the establishment of the energy audit process to obtain information about the energy consumption profile of a building or an industry; and the second one dealing with implementation of energy efficiency measures in the public buildings sector.
